Did you grow up in New Zealand and use English in your home, and do you enjoy meeting and talking with others? If so, you would be welcome to join this information session to learn more about the opportunity to volunteer with “Let’s Talk to Locals”! ‘Let’s Talk to locals’ provides a wonderful chance to meet students from other places and make a difference in the lives of those who use English as an additional language (EAL). Volunteers are asked to commit one hour each week to talking (face-to-face or via Zoom) with others about a range of provided topics. Volunteers can apply for Co-Curricular Recognition for their involvement and are needed for Summer School and/or Semester 1.
